Dr. Joseph Burke is Assistant Professor of Economics at Ave Maria University. He teaches courses on microeconomics, econometrics, and Catholic Social Teaching. He received his Ph.D. from the University of Madison-Wisconsin in May of 2005. He is currently interested in the economics of health and the family, especially the economics of contraception. Dr. Burke recently published an article on the Pope Benedict's pre-encyclical thoughts on economic matters in the Catholic Social Science Review.
